Occupational Therapy

Occupational Therapy assessment and intervention is available for inpatients only. Service is provided to patients with neurological deficits, orthopaedic conditions, palliative diagnoses and people with conditions associated with aging. Primary focus is on cognitive assessment and discharge planning.

A doctor’s referral is needed to access this service.

NOTE:  This service is currently available on a very limited basis

Speech Language Pathology

Speech Language Pathologists (SLPs) are trained to assess, treat and support patients with communication and/or swallowing difficulties. SLP services are available on inpatient basis at both Strathroy Middlesex General Hospital (SMGH) and Four Counties Health Services (FCHS).

Outpatient SLP services are available at SMGH but on a limited basis with following criteria:

  1. Clients need to be over 18 years of age
  2. Client needs to reside or have doctor in MHA geographical area
  3. Referrals accepted only for swallowing or voice issues
  4. Doctor’s referral is needed to access services

Physiotherapy

This department offers rehabilitation services to people affected by injury, surgery, illness or disability through movement and exercise, manual therapy, modalities including acupuncture, gym and conditioning programs, education and advice.  The department has particular strengths in orthopedics, geriatric rehabilitation, and the treatment of musculoskeletal disorders. A doctor’s referral is required to access physiotherapy services and patients are prioritized for urgency. Physiotherapy services are available at both Strathroy Middlesex General Hospital (SMGH) and Four Counties Health Services (FCHS).

NOTE:  The outpatient physiotherapy service for SMGH is located at Unit #14, 51 Front St E, Strathroy ON N7G 1Y5 (Shops of Sydenham/Mall).

Students: The physiotherapy department accepts physiotherapy and occupational therapy students who are in training and completing their clinical requirements.
